Ausführungszeit eines Web.py Frameworks messen

Django, Flask, Bottle, WSGI, CGI…
Antworten
moehre
User
Beiträge: 39
Registriert: Donnerstag 21. April 2016, 13:50

Hallo,

ich habe ein Webservice erstellt, welcher auf Web.py basiert.
Wie kann ich am besten die Running time des Webservice messen?
Also wie lange er braucht von absenden des SQL Statements bis Übertragung zum Client...

Kann mir da jemand helfen???
moehre
User
Beiträge: 39
Registriert: Donnerstag 21. April 2016, 13:50

Alles klar ich mache es jetzt mit web.profiler!

Code: Alles auswählen

app = web.application(urls, globals(),web.profiler )
Dann zeit er mir am ende der Website die Zeiten an.
DasIch
User
Beiträge: 2718
Registriert: Montag 19. Mai 2008, 04:21
Wohnort: Berlin

Profiler sind dafür da langsame Teile einer Anwendung zu identifizieren. Sie sind also dafür da zu schauen wo im Code, relativ zum rest, wieviel Zeit verbraucht wird. Du kannst damit nicht wirklich messen wie viel Zeit deine Anwendung braucht weil Profiler selbst recht viel Overhead haben und die Anwendung verlangsamen.
Antworten